diff --git a/src/test/kotlin/RunMirai.kt b/src/test/kotlin/RunMirai.kt new file mode 100644 index 0000000..b5386be --- /dev/null +++ b/src/test/kotlin/RunMirai.kt @@ -0,0 +1,16 @@ +import net.mamoe.mirai.console.MiraiConsole +import net.mamoe.mirai.console.plugin.PluginManager.INSTANCE.enable +import net.mamoe.mirai.console.plugin.PluginManager.INSTANCE.load +import net.mamoe.mirai.console.terminal.MiraiConsoleTerminalLoader +import net.mamoe.mirai.console.util.ConsoleExperimentalApi +import top.jie65535.jnr.JNudgeReply + +@OptIn(ConsoleExperimentalApi::class) +suspend fun main(){ + val s = "#group.mute:10" + println(s.matches(Regex("#group.mute:\\d+"))) + MiraiConsoleTerminalLoader.startAsDaemon() + JNudgeReply.load() + JNudgeReply.enable() + MiraiConsole.job.join() +}